Living in Pontardawe – What’s Nearby?
Pontardawe is a vibrant town nestled in the lush Swansea Valley, offering a perfect blend of convenience, community, and countryside. Locals enjoy scenic walks along the Swansea Canal, riverside trails, and nearby access to Afan Forest Park and the Brecon Beacons National Park.
Food lovers can explore cosy cafes, family-run pubs, and restaurants including the popular The Butchers Arms and La Memo Brasserie. The town also boasts a leisure centre with swimming pool and gym, plus a community-run arts centre with cinema, live music, and theatre.
Families benefit from good schools, and commuters appreciate quick access to the M4 and Swansea city centre, just 20 minutes away.
